摘要:实验二 Scala编程初级实践 一、实验目的 1.掌握 Scala 语言的基本语法、数据结构和控制结构; 2.掌握面向对象编程的基础知识,能够编写自定义类和特质; 3.掌握函数式编程的基础知识,能够熟练定义匿名函数。熟悉 Scala 的容器类库的基本 层次结构,熟练使用常用的容器类进行数据; ...
分类:
其他好文 时间:
2020-02-11 00:04:38
阅读次数:
108
sed编辑命令p打印匹配行=打印文件行号a在定位行之后追加文本i在定位行之前插入文本d删除定位行c用新文本替换定位文本s使用替换模式替换相应模式r从另一个文件读取文本w将文本写入到一个文件y变换字符,类似替换q第一个模式匹配完成后退出l显示与八进制ASCII码等价的控制字符{}在定位行执行的命令组n... ...
分类:
其他好文 时间:
2020-02-06 12:25:17
阅读次数:
68
转自0And1Story:正则表达式详解 1. 什么是正则表达式? 正则表达式(英语:Regular Expression,在代码中常简写为regex、regexp或RE),又称正规表示式、正规表示法、正规表达式、规则表达式、常规表示法,是计算机科学的一个概念。正则表达式使用单个字符串来描述、匹配一 ...
分类:
其他好文 时间:
2020-01-22 18:40:04
阅读次数:
89
printf()格式字符:printf (格式控制字符串,输出值参数表) ; scanf()格式字符:scanf (格式控制字符串,输入地址表) ; ...
分类:
其他好文 时间:
2020-01-11 16:38:04
阅读次数:
82
echo 选项 输出内容 -e 支持反斜线控制的字符转换 -n 取消输出后行末的换行符号(内容输出后,不换行) echo命令中,如果使用了-e则可以支持控制字符 \\ 输出\本身 \a 输出警告音 \b 退格键,也就是向左删除键 \c 取消输出行末的换行符。和-n选项一致 \e Esc键 \f 换页 ...
分类:
其他好文 时间:
2020-01-10 20:20:56
阅读次数:
92
shell-流程控制 for语句 数字循环1 #!/bin/bash for((i=1;i<=3;i++)); do echo ${i} done 数字循环2 #!/bin/bash for i in $(seq 1 3); do echo ${i} done 数字循环3 #!/bin/bash f ...
分类:
系统相关 时间:
2020-01-08 00:37:51
阅读次数:
93
重读C Primer Plus ,查漏补缺 重读C Primer Plus,记录遗漏的、未掌握的、不清楚的知识点 分支和跳转 1、ctype.h头文件里包含了一些列用于字符判断的函数,包括判断数字、大小写字母,控制字符,可打印字符等一些列函数以及转换字母大小写的字符映射函数。 2、C99标准要求编译 ...
分类:
其他好文 时间:
2020-01-06 23:14:45
阅读次数:
142
背景 经常做爬虫的人,应该对\x00、\x01这样的字符不陌生,网页源码里面 不经常 出现。不过一般都不深究这到底是啥。一开始我也没研究,发现之后就拿正则替换掉,简单粗暴的处理。之所以要去掉,是因为使用Python的lxml库处理的时候会抛异常。再后来,由于需要做一个通用一些的采集器,没办法再无视这 ...
分类:
其他好文 时间:
2020-01-03 23:28:28
阅读次数:
150
# 1、写一段代码,运行的时候在控制台依次提示提示输入姓名,年龄、性别name = input('请输入你的姓名:')age= input('请输入你的年龄:')sex = input('请输入你的性别:')print("*********************")print(f"姓名:{name ...
分类:
其他好文 时间:
2020-01-01 15:10:50
阅读次数:
97
一、控件到底是什么 控件的本质是“数据+算法”——用户输入原始数据,算法处理原始数据并得到结果数据。问题就在于程序如何将结果数据展示给用户。同样一组数据,你可以使用LED阵列显示出来,或者是以命令行模式借助各种控制字符(如Tab)对其并输出,但这些都不如图形化用户界面(Graphics User I ...